United Electric is a Plymouth electrical contractor and a listed member of the Plymouth Chamber of Commerce, working across the South Shore. The one written review on file, from June 2026, is detailed: a customer describes the team as professional and knowledgeable, careful not to cut corners, focused on safety and code compliance, and consistent whether the job is a small service call, a panel upgrade, or a larger commercial project. With just one written account, it's worth asking for references and confirming scope and pricing directly before booking.
